Test plan — Pedalgrid rebalancing tool (Marrowton pilot).
Verify that the solver never schedules a truck beyond its 22-bike
capacity, that dock-full stations are deprioritized after two failed
drop attempts, and that the overnight sweep respects the Harbor Loop
quiet hours. Edge case: simultaneous surge at both Fenwick Square
docks. Run all scenarios against the staging optimizer, which
authenticates via the token given below.

login token, yajeg-fawif: eyJhbGciOiJIUzI1NiIsInR5cCI6IkpXVCJ9.eyJzdWIiOiIEdPQYnZXaZIn0.HSRTnYZBx0Qc

Welcome aboard — here's the short version before your first review. The Pellworth franchise deal is broadly sound: royalty rate sits at market norms, and the fit-out contribution is capped. Two watch items: the territory exclusivity clause is looser than our standard, and the renewal option favours the franchisee. Cash flow modelling holds up under conservative assumptions. We'd suggest tightening the exclusivity language before signature. The wider growth thinking behind this deal is set out below.

board note of tagug-hahag: Praionax Logistics is in early talks to buy Julaxek Group for about $36.3 million. The Julmir launch date is March 1, and nothing goes to the press before then.

The Copperfen markdown pipeline renders user pages in three stages: parse, sanitize, and emit. To protect the renderer from pathological input, we enforce strict limits on nesting depth, document size, and render time. Support staff should know that documents exceeding these limits fail gracefully with a clear message. The enforced limits are listed below.

tuning table, kawep-tawif:
CAPS = {
    "olidor": 80,
    "belion": 7,
    "quenys": 225,
    "druox": 839,
    "fraath": 482,
}